How do you adjust rear brakes on 1998 Silverado?

Drum brakes on modern vehicles have self adjusters. They adjust automatically when you stop while driving in reverse. You should always clean and inspect the self adjusting components when replacing the brake shoes, as they sometimes get gummed up with rust and brake dust. Sometimes you have to stop several times in reverse to get them adjusted completely.

How do you properly stop a tractor trailer with a manual transmission?

Ideally, you would anticipate your stop, and progressively downshift as you get closer to the point where you come to a complete stop. However, the world is not ideal, and sometimes all you can do is get on your brakes. The truck can stop while in any gear.
